Cameron Battle and the Hidden Kingdoms

After his parents disappeared, Cameron was forbidden from reading The Book of Chidani, which contains stories of a magical kingdom where Igbo people hid themselves to stay safe. One night during a sleepover, Cameron and his friends sneak into the attic and open the book, and are transported to Chidani itself. The kingdom is in turmoil, and it's up to Cameron and his friends to save it. Recommended for ages 8-12.

Sir Callie and the Champions of Helston

Trapped in a rigid hierarchy where girls learn magic and boys train as knights, twelve-year-old nonbinary Callie, who dreams of becoming a knight, and their new friends find themselves embedded in an ancient war, but in order to defeat the threats outside the kingdom they must first defeat the bigotry within. Recommended for ages 9-12.
